Del via


FIXED

gjelder:beregnet kolonneberegnet tabellmålevisualobjektberegning

Runder av et tall til det angitte antallet desimaler og returnerer resultatet som tekst. Du kan angi at resultatet skal returneres med eller uten komma.

Syntaks

FIXED(<number>, <decimals>, <no_commas>)

Parametere

Vilkår Definisjon
number Tallet du vil runde av og konvertere til tekst, eller en kolonne som inneholder et tall.
decimals (valgfritt) Antall sifre til høyre for desimaltegnet. hvis utelatt, 2.
no_commas (valgfritt) En logisk verdi: Hvis 1, ikke vis komma i den returnerte teksten. Hvis 0 eller utelatt, viser du komma i den returnerte teksten.

Returverdi

Et tall representert som tekst.

Merknader

  • Hvis verdien som brukes for decimals-parameteren er negativ, avrundes number til venstre for desimaltegnet.

  • Hvis du utelater decimals, antas det å være 2.

  • Hvis no_commas er 0 eller utelates, inneholder den returnerte teksten komma som vanlig.

  • Hovedforskjellen mellom formatering av en celle som inneholder et tall ved hjelp av en kommando og formatering av et tall direkte med FIXED-funksjonen, er at FIXED konverterer resultatet til tekst. Et tall som er formatert med en kommando fra formateringsmenyen, er fortsatt et tall.

  • Denne funksjonen støttes ikke for bruk i DirectQuery-modus når den brukes i beregnede kolonner eller regler for sikkerhet på radnivå (RLS).

Eksempel

Følgende formel som brukes i en beregnet kolonne, henter den numeriske verdien for gjeldende rad i Produkt[Listepris] og returnerer den som tekst med to desimaler og ingen komma.

Eksempler i denne artikkelen kan brukes med eksempelmodellen Adventure Works DW 2020 Power BI Desktop. Hvis du vil ha modellen, kan du se DAX eksempelmodell.

= FIXED([List Price],2,1)

CEILING FLOOR ISO.CEILING MROUND ROUND ROUNDDOWN ROUNDUP